Lamp shell locking structure
Technical Field
The utility model relates to the technical field of street lamp illumination, in particular to a lamp shell locking structure.
Background
The general street lamp uses the light emitting diode as a light source, and is a solid cold light source, so that the street lamp has the characteristics of environmental protection, no pollution, low power consumption, high lighting effect, long service life and the like, and is widely applied.
The street lamp often appears internal component because of service environment reason and damages scheduling problem, and the shell of street lamp all is through structural connection such as screw, and main rotation dismantlement one by one when dismantling the maintenance still leads to the screw to lose easily, and the operation is inconvenient, and work efficiency is low.

Referring to fig. 1 to 8, a lamp housing locking structure according to an embodiment of the present invention includes a lower housing assembly 10, an upper housing assembly 20 mounted on the top of the lower housing assembly 10, and a circuit assembly 30 mounted in the lower housing assembly 10; the circuit assembly 30 is sandwiched between the lower case assembly 10 and the upper case assembly 20.
The lower shell component 10 comprises a bearing seat 11, a coaming 12 connected to the top of the bearing seat 11, a waterproof ring 13 arranged on the top of the coaming 12, a lamp box 14 connected to one end of the bearing seat 11, and a locking block 15 arranged on the top of the lamp box 14; a locking block 15 is located at one end of the shroud 12. As shown in fig. 1 and 2, the enclosure 12 is substantially rectangular, and the interior of the enclosure 12 is configured to accommodate components of the circuit assembly 30.
As shown in fig. 3 and 4, the locking block 15 includes a first hook 151, a limiting portion 152 connected to one side of the first hook 151, and a mounting plate 153 connected to a bottom end of the first hook 151. The first hook 151 is used for fastening the upper housing component 20, and the mounting piece 153 is connected to the top of the lamp box 14, so as to fixedly mount the locking block 15 and the lamp box 14. Further, in the present embodiment, the first hook 151 is disposed in a substantially arc-shaped sheet structure, and a vertical plane in the circumferential direction of the first hook 151 forms an included angle with a vertical plane in the width direction of the lamp box 14, that is, the center of the first hook 151 is not aligned with the center of the lamp box 14, and a vertical plane in the length direction of the first hook 151 forms an acute angle with the vertical plane in the width direction of the lamp box 14.
The upper case assembly 20 includes an upper cover 21, a knob 22 mounted at one end of the upper cover 21, and a dimming cap 23 mounted at the other end of the upper cover 21. The end of the upper cover 21, which is provided with the dimming cap 23, is hinged to the end of the bearing seat 11, which is far away from the lamp box 14, the upper cover 21 is used for covering the coaming 12, the waterproof ring 13 and the locking block 15, wherein the waterproof ring 13 is clamped between the inner surface of the upper cover 21 and the top of the coaming 12, and the knob 22 is used for fastening the locking block 15.
As shown in fig. 5, a through hole 24 is opened at one end of the upper cover 21, the center of the through hole 24 is located on the vertical plane in the width direction of the upper cover 21, and the vertical plane in the width direction of the upper cover 21 coincides with the vertical plane in the width direction of the lamp box 14. A through groove 25 is formed in one side, corresponding to the through hole 24, of the upper cover 21, an assembly groove 26 which is arranged in a circular ring shape is formed in the periphery, corresponding to the through hole 24, of the upper cover 21, the assembly groove 26 and the through hole 24 are arranged concentrically, and the through groove 25 is located between the through hole 24 and the assembly groove 26; in the present embodiment, the through groove 25 is substantially L-shaped, and the through groove 25 is used for one end of the knob 22 to pass through.
As shown in fig. 6, the knob 22 includes a rotation cover 221, a trigger part 222 connected to the top of the rotation cover 221, and a second hook 223 connected to one side of the inner surface of the bottom of the rotation cover 221. In the present embodiment, the second hooks 223 are disposed in a substantially arc-shaped sheet-like structure, and an included angle is formed between a vertical plane in the circumferential direction of the second hooks 223 and a vertical plane in the width direction of the upper cover 21, that is, the center of the second hooks 223 is not aligned with the center of the upper cover 21, and an acute angle is formed between the vertical plane in the length direction of the second hooks 223 and the vertical plane in the width direction of the upper cover 21.
In this embodiment, the rotating cover 221 is a circular cover body, the center of the rotating cover 221 corresponds to the center of the through hole 24, and the rotating cover 221 is connected after the screw is inserted through the through hole, so that the knob 22 can be rotatably mounted on the upper cover 21. The peripheral of the rotating cover 221 is matched with the assembling groove 26, the second hook 223 penetrates through the through groove 25 and then is used for matching and fastening the first hook 151, during assembly, the rotating cover 221 is screwed, and the second hook 223 is fastened on the first hook 151 until the second hook 223 abuts against the limiting part 152, so that the connection between the knob 22 and the locking block 15 is realized, and the connection between the upper cover 21 and the lower shell assembly 10 is realized. Further, in the embodiment, the length of the second hook 223 is smaller than that of the first hook 151, and if the knob 22 is loosened in the locked state, the second hook 223 cannot be easily separated from the first hook 151, so that the stability of locking can be relatively enhanced.
The circuit assembly 30 includes a circuit board (not shown) installed in the lamp box 14, a plurality of light emitters (not shown) installed on one surface of the circuit board, and a power supply 31 and a connection terminal 32 installed in the enclosure 12; wherein, the power supply 31 and the connection terminal 32 are electrically connected to the circuit board. Further, the circuit board is also electrically connected to the dimming cap 23.
